Elemental Components and Their Hair Affinity
Understanding Plant Oil Compounds begins with recognizing their primary constituents ❉ triglycerides. These are the most abundant form of lipids in plant oils, comprising a glycerol backbone attached to three fatty acid molecules. The specific types of fatty acids, their chain lengths, and their saturation levels dictate how a particular oil interacts with hair.
For instance, oils rich in Saturated Fatty Acids with shorter, straight chains, like Coconut Oil, possess a unique ability to penetrate the hair shaft more readily than those with longer, unsaturated chains. This inherent characteristic makes them particularly effective for minimizing protein loss in textured hair, which is often more prone to dryness and breakage due to its structural characteristics.
Beyond the triglycerides, Plant Oil Compounds contain a wealth of minor components, often less than five percent of their total composition, yet immensely significant. These include:
- Vitamins ❉ Such as Vitamin E, a potent antioxidant, found abundantly in oils like argan and olive oil, which helps protect hair from oxidative damage.
- Phytosterols ❉ Plant compounds that mimic cholesterol, offering conditioning benefits and potentially aiding in moisture retention.
- Polyphenols ❉ Antioxidant compounds that contribute to the oil’s stability and protective qualities.
- Terpenoids ❉ Compounds that may contribute to hair growth and scalp health due to anti-inflammatory and antioxidant properties.

Historical Echoes in Daily Care
The rudimentary understanding of Plant Oil Compounds, long before scientific laboratories could dissect their molecular structure, was an embodied knowledge passed down through generations. Ancient civilizations, particularly those with strong traditions of hair care, recognized the palpable benefits of these botanical extracts. In ancient Egypt, for example, Castor Oil and Almond Oil were staples for maintaining hydrated and lustrous hair, a testament to their inherent emollient properties. The cultural meaning of these oils transcended mere aesthetics; they were integral to rituals, symbols of status, and even tools for survival during periods of profound adversity.
The practical application of Plant Oil Compounds in historical contexts often involved warming the oils to enhance their efficacy, a practice still revered today in various hair care rituals. Lipid Penetration and Hair Resilience
The efficacy of Plant Oil Compounds in providing hair strength and softness is intimately tied to their ability to penetrate the hair shaft, particularly the lipid-rich Cell Membrane Complex (CMC). This internal network plays a crucial role in maintaining hair’s structural integrity and its resistance to damage. Research, employing advanced techniques like Matrix-Assisted Laser Desorption Ionization Time-of-Flight Mass Spectrometry (MALDI-TOF MS), has shown that certain plant oils, such as coconut oil, avocado oil, and argan oil, do indeed penetrate the cortical region of bleached textured hair.
The interpretation of this phenomenon is not straightforward. While oils penetrate, their impact on mechanical properties can vary. For instance, a study revealed that while argan oil components showed greater intensity within bleached textured hair compared to coconut and avocado oils, the tensile strength of the hair was not significantly altered by these oil treatments.
However, a lubrication effect was observed in virgin hair, suggesting increased resistance to fatigue. This demonstrates that the meaning of “penetration” extends beyond mere absorption; it speaks to the complex interplay between the oil’s composition and the hair’s condition.

Cultural Practices and Identity Markers
The historical application of Plant Oil Compounds extends far beyond mere cosmetic utility. For Black and mixed-race communities, these oils were intertwined with social rituals, identity markers, and acts of resistance. During the period of enslavement, when individuals were stripped of their cultural connections, hair care became a vital act of self-preservation and cultural expression.
Enslaved people, denied access to traditional tools and ingredients, innovated, using available fats and oils like Shea Butter and even animal fats to moisturize and protect their hair from the harsh conditions of plantation life. This resourceful adaptation underscores the deep cultural significance and resilience embedded in the use of Plant Oil Compounds.
The practice of hair oiling, often referred to as “Champi” in Indian traditions, is an ancient ritual dating back thousands of years, documented in Ayurvedic texts like the Charaka Samhita. This practice, involving the application of plant oils with a deep scalp massage, was believed to strengthen hair, relieve tension, and promote overall well-being. Such historical examples underscore that the meaning of Plant Oil Compounds is not solely about their chemical properties, but also about the communal care, cultural transmission, and embodied knowledge they represent.
The following list offers a glimpse into how Plant Oil Compounds were historically used in specific cultural contexts, highlighting their diverse applications and profound significance:
- Yoruba Culture (West Africa) ❉ Hair was seen as the most elevated part of the body, and braided hair, often conditioned with plant oils, was used to send messages to the gods, making oiling a spiritual act.
- Ancient India (Ayurveda) ❉ Oils like Sesame Oil, Coconut Oil, and Castor Oil were extensively used in Ayurvedic practices for scalp massages to promote hair growth, prevent hair loss, and maintain spiritual balance.
- Ancient Egypt ❉ Beyond beauty, oils such as Castor and Moringa were employed for both skincare and hair care, reflecting a holistic approach to wellness.

Biochemical Architecture and Hair Interaction
At the molecular level, Plant Oil Compounds are primarily composed of Triglycerides, which are esters of glycerol and three fatty acids. The specific arrangement and types of fatty acids determine an oil’s physical properties and its functional interaction with hair. For instance, the prevalence of Lauric Acid (a saturated fatty acid with a short linear chain) in Coconut Oil grants it a unique ability to penetrate the hair shaft, reducing protein loss by filling internal spaces within the hair fiber.
This contrasts sharply with oils rich in longer, unsaturated fatty acids, such as linoleic acid found in sunflower oil, which, due to their bulkier structure, exhibit limited penetration. This differential penetration capability is a critical factor in the effectiveness of various Plant Oil Compounds for different hair needs and conditions.
Beyond simple penetration, Plant Oil Compounds can interact with the hair’s lipid-rich Cell Membrane Complex (CMC), a crucial structure for maintaining the integrity and cohesion of cuticle and cortical cells. Studies utilizing techniques like NanoSIMS have confirmed that triglycerides from plant oils partition into this lipid-rich CMC, suggesting a direct interaction that can improve hair’s fatigue strength. This finding offers a scientific basis for the historical observation that oiling practices contribute to hair resilience. However, it is also important to note that the efficacy of these oils in altering mechanical properties like tensile strength can vary, particularly in bleached or damaged hair, where the hair’s chemical character is altered.
The presence of minor components, or Phytochemicals, further refines the academic interpretation of Plant Oil Compounds. These include Tocopherols (Vitamin E), Carotenoids, Polyphenols, and Phytosterols, which contribute antioxidant, anti-inflammatory, and protective properties. These compounds, even in small concentrations, can significantly influence the oil’s overall effect on scalp health and hair vitality, providing a scientific underpinning for the traditional use of herbal infusions in oil preparations.

Ethnobotanical Lineages and Diasporic Adaptations
The academic understanding of Plant Oil Compounds must deeply acknowledge their ethnobotanical lineages and their adaptive significance within diverse diasporic communities, particularly those of African descent. The use of plant oils for hair care is not merely a historical footnote; it is a living, evolving tradition that speaks to ingenuity, cultural preservation, and resistance.
Consider the profound role of Shea Butter (derived from the nuts of the Vitellaria paradoxa tree) in West African societies. Anthropological research has pushed back the documented history of shea butter harvesting and processing by over a thousand years, with evidence from the Kirikongo archaeological site in Burkina Faso indicating its use since at least A.D. 100 (Gallagher, 2016).
This extended historical timeline underscores shea butter’s enduring significance not only as a cooking oil and medicinal agent but also as a fundamental component of hair care. Its rich composition of stearic, oleic, palmitic, and linoleic acids, along with unsaponifiable fractions, provided essential moisture and protection for textured hair in harsh climates.
The transatlantic slave trade, a period of immense trauma and cultural disruption, saw the forced removal of Africans from their homelands, severing their access to traditional hair care tools and indigenous plant oils. Yet, the inherent knowledge of hair care persisted. Enslaved individuals adapted, utilizing whatever fats and oils were available—from bacon grease and butter to kerosene—as makeshift conditioners and cleansers, a testament to their profound resilience and commitment to maintaining a connection to their heritage. This adaptive use of available Plant Oil Compounds, however harsh the circumstances, highlights the deep-seated cultural value placed on hair care within these communities.
